Move That Body

Song Information

Move That Body's jacket.

Artist: Expander
Composition/Arrangement: Expander
BPM: 196
Length: 1:53
First Music Game Appearance: jubeat saucer
Other Music Game Appearances:

Lyrics

Some vocal samples can be heard.

Song Connections / Remixes

  • A long version of Move That Body, titled Move That Body -Extended Mix-, appears on Sota Fujimori's fifth album, SYNTHESIZED5.

Trivia

  • Move That Body was added to jubeat saucer on September 1st, 2013.
  • Move That Body marks Sota Fujimori's first use of his Expander alias.
  • According to Sota Fujimori, the "Expander" name refers to the Oberheim Xpander, an analog synthesizer he used during his college years.
